Former TT race winner, five-time Scottish champion and brilliant race engineer Bill Simpson has died at the age of 78 after a short battle with liver cancer.
Father of five-time British champion and triple TT winner Ian Simpson, Bill served as his son’s mechanic and mentor throughout his career but had already enjoyed a successful racing career of his own by the time Ian started racing.
